2005 Vale da Clara, Douro, Red Quinta de la Rosa
(code: 64967B)
The Vale da Clara is fashioned in the same style as its more substantial
sibbling, Quinta de la Rosa Red, yet with less oak (hence showing more purity
of fruit) and a softer, more approachable character. This is a fresh, vibrant
wine, oozing with redberry fruit, ideal for every day drinking and an excellent
accompaniment to red meats in red sauce, or even chicken curries.
